Step 1: Detection and Assessment
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ect the source and extent of the pinhole leak. We’ll identify the location and severity of the leak, as well as any potential safety hazards. Our report will provide a detailed assessment of the damage and recommended repairs.
Step 2: Water Extraction
Next, our team will extract the water from your property using specialized equipment, including wet vacuums and pumps. We’ll remove as much water as possible to prevent further damage and reduce the risk of mold growth. Our goal is to dry your property quickly and efficiently.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your property. We’ll use industrial-strength fans and dehumidifiers to remove any remaining moisture and prevent mold growth. Our technicians will monitor the drying process to ensure your property is safe and dry.
Step 4: Repair and Reconstruction
Finally, our team will repair and reconstruct any damaged areas of your property. We’ll fix any holes, cracks, or other damage caused by the pinhole leak. Our goal is to restore your property to its original condition, so you can get back to normal as quickly as possible.

Pinhole Leak Water Removal Cost in Woodbury, MN
The cost of Pinhole Leak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the issue,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Woodbury, MN. Prices can range from a few hundred to several thousand dollars, depending on the scope of the project. We offer free estimates to help you plan your budget.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Pinhole leak detection and repair | $500 – $2,500 | Size and severity of the leak, location of the leak, and type of materials affected |
| Water extraction and drying |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water extracted, size of the affected area, and type of equipment used |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Extent of the damage, type of materials affected, and complexity of the repair |
| Dehumidification and dr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of the drying process |
| Moisture testing and inspection | $200 – $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ment used, and complexity of the inspection |
| Emergency response and cleanup |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water extracted, size of the affected area, and type of equipment used |
